Essais de dispositifs sélectifs par les flottilles chalutières du golfe de Gascogne. Programme REDRESSE ArchiMer
Mehault, Sonia; Larnaud, Pascal; Rimaud, Thomas; Cuillandre, Jean-pierre; Morandeau, Fabien; Simon, Julien; Vacherot, Jean-philippe.
The landing obligation implemented under the Common Fisheries Policy promoted the development of fishing gear selective devices. The REDRESSE project conducted in the Bay of Biscay was the opportunity for trawl fleets targeting cephalopods, Nephrops and demersal fish to continue to test various selective configurations to reduce their discards levels. The sea trials were carried out onboard of commercial fishing vessels and the experimental tows were sampled by an observer. Most of the selective devices were tested under the twin trawl method, with on one side the gear to be tested and on the other, the standard commercial gear. Évaluation de l’efficacité des 3 dispositifs sélectifs utilisés en mer Celtique par les pêcheries françaises ciblant les gadidés ArchiMer
Rimaud, Thomas; Le Barzic, Franck; Mehault, Sonia.
De nombreuses évolutions technologiques ont été mises en place en 2012, 2015 (Reg UE 737/2012 et Reg UE 2015/741) puis en 2019 et 2020 (Reg UE 2018/2034 et Reg UE 2019/2239) sur les pêcheries chalutières en mer Celtique. Dans le contexte de gestion des gadidés (cabillaud, merlan et églefin), cette étude a comme objectif de quantifier et qualifier les échappements de 3 dispositifs (110mm/PMC120mm, 100mm/PMC160mm, 120mm) par rapport à un chalut standard dont le cul a un maillage de 100mm ; engin utilisé par les chalutiers français en Zone de Protection Mer Celtique avant 2012 et qui est désormais le maillage de référence en Mer Celtique. Survivability of discarded Norway lobster in the bottom trawl fishery of the Bay of Biscay ArchiMer
Merillet, Laurene; Mehault, Sonia; Rimaud, Thomas; Piton, Corentine; Morandeau, Fabien; Morfin, Marie; Kopp, Dorothee.
In the context of the landing obligation set by the new Common Fisheries Policy (CFP), Norway lobster Nephrops norvegicus was identified as a species likely to have high survival rate when discarded in the bottom trawl fishery of the Bay of Biscay. Previous studies in this area reported a survival rate between 30% and 51%, but the experiments were done on a limited monitoring period and the seasonal variations were not investigated. This study was designed to obtain a reliable value for survival rate after a 14-day monitoring period in onshore tanks allowing considering delayed mortality. Evaluation du taux de survie des captures indésirées de langoustines "Nephrops norvegicus" pêchées au chalut de fond dans le golfe de Gascocgne ArchiMer
Merillet, Laurene; Kopp, Dorothee; Morandeau, Fabien; Mehault, Sonia; Rimaud, Thomas; Piton, C.
In the context of the reform of the Common Fishing Policy (CFP) undertaken by the European Union and implemented since 1st January 2014, the discarding of unwanted catches will gradually be forbidden. Article 15 of the CFP lays down a landing obligation for all species subject to European quotas and will come into force between 2015 and 2019 according to the species and the zones. The Regulation allows several exemptions including one for "species for which scientific proof shows high survival rates, due to the characteristics of the fishing gear, the fishing methods and the ecosystem" (EU Regulation No. 1380/2013).
